对象存储 目录结构,对象存储目录,数据管理的核心架构与实战应用指南
- 综合资讯
- 2025-05-08 19:01:16
- 3

对象存储目录结构是数据管理架构的核心组件,通过层级化命名规则(如/P/B bucket/folder)实现海量数据有序组织,支持多级存储策略与细粒度权限控制,核心架构包...
对象存储目录结构是数据管理架构的核心组件,通过层级化命名规则(如/P/B bucket/folder)实现海量数据有序组织,支持多级存储策略与细粒度权限控制,核心架构包含分布式文件系统、元数据管理引擎、多级存储架构(热/温/冷数据分层)及自动化运维工具,形成"存储+计算+安全"三位一体体系,实战应用指南强调冷热数据智能迁移、基于标签的动态权限管理、跨云存储容灾及成本优化策略,通过API接口与自动化脚本实现数据生命周期全流程管控,典型场景包括视频归档(冷数据归档至低成本存储)、物联网日志分析(热数据实时处理)及企业级备份(多副本容灾),需结合对象存储SDK与监控平台(如Prometheus)构建完整解决方案,有效降低存储成本并提升运维效率。
(全文约4360字)
对象存储目录的底层逻辑与核心价值 1.1 对象存储目录的定位 在云原生架构全面渗透的今天,对象存储作为新型存储范式,其目录机制突破了传统文件系统的物理边界,不同于传统文件系统的目录树结构,对象存储目录本质上是数据组织的逻辑框架,通过元数据建模实现海量数据的智能管理,这种目录体系在AWS S3、阿里云OSS等主流平台中均提供目录服务,其核心价值体现在三个方面:
- 空间抽象:将物理存储设备与逻辑数据结构解耦,实现PB级数据的统一管理
- 检索加速:通过目录索引提升对象访问效率,降低90%以上的查询延迟
- 权限控制:基于目录粒度的访问控制体系,满足GDPR等合规要求
2 目录结构的技术实现 现代对象存储目录采用分布式键值存储架构,其典型技术栈包含:
- 基础层:分布式文件系统(如Alluxio)或NoSQL数据库(如Cassandra)
- 索引层:倒排索引( inverted index )与B+树混合索引结构
- 应用层:RESTful API接口与SDK封装 数据组织过程遵循"三阶段模型":
- 对象上传时自动生成唯一标识(如S3 Key)
- 系统根据元数据规则生成目录路径
- 动态更新索引与权限配置
对象存储目录与传统文件系统的对比分析 2.1 数据模型差异 传统文件系统采用树状层级结构,存在最大目录数限制(如Windows系统32位限制约65,535个目录),而对象存储目录采用扁平化结构,通过嵌套路径实现层级模拟,单目录可包含百万级对象,阿里云OSS的目录层级深度可达32层,每个层级支持128字符长度。
2 管理机制对比 | 维度 | 对象存储目录 | 传统文件系统 | |---------------|-----------------------|--------------------| | 扩展性 | 无上限 | 受硬件限制 | | 并发能力 | 1000+ TPS | lt;100 TPS | | 恢复速度 | RTO<30秒 | RTO>2小时 | | 备份效率 | 99.999999999%持久化 | 依赖快照机制 | | 查询性能 | 范围查询响应<50ms | 范围查询响应>2s |
图片来源于网络,如有侵权联系删除
3 典型应用场景 对象存储目录在以下场景具有明显优势:
- 视频直播:通过目录索引实现百万级直播流的秒级检索
- 工业物联网:设备日志按时间+传感器ID的多维分类存储
- 区块链存证:交易数据按时间戳+哈希值的结构化存储
目录设计方法论与最佳实践 3.1 四层架构设计模型 优秀目录设计应遵循"4D原则":
- Depth(深度):合理规划层级深度(建议≤8层)
- Dimensions(维度):建立时间、空间、业务等多维标签
- Dynamics(动态):支持热插拔目录结构
- Defense(防御):多重容错机制(如自动重建、版本回溯)
2 典型架构模式
(1)时间轴模式:适用于日志分析场景
结构示例:/2023/04/15/log-20230415-001.log
优势:快速时间范围查询(如/2023/04/*
)
(2)地理空间模式:适用于物联网数据 结构示例:/亚太/上海/传感器-001/2023-05-01/ 优势:空间范围检索效率提升40%
(3)业务流程模式:适用于电商订单 结构示例:/运营/订单处理/核销/2023Q2/ 优势:业务流程跟踪准确率>99.8%
3 优化策略
- 标签优先级控制:核心业务标签(如地区)权重高于辅助标签(如设备型号)
- 垃圾回收机制:制定自动清理策略(如30天未访问数据归档)
- 压缩分级:热数据采用ZSTD压缩(压缩比1:1.2),冷数据采用Snappy压缩(压缩比1:4)
典型行业解决方案 4.1 电商行业实践 某头部电商平台采用"三级目录+五维标签"体系:
- 一级目录:商品/用户/订单/物流/营销
- 二级目录:按时间/地区/品类细分
- 三级目录:具体业务事件(如促销活动)
- 五维标签:SKU、促销码、物流单号、支付方式、客服反馈
实施效果:
- 对象查询响应时间从2.3s降至85ms
- 冷热数据分离后存储成本降低62%
- 合规审计效率提升300倍
2 视频行业案例 某视频平台构建"时空双轴目录":
- 时间轴:按拍摄日期(YYYYMMDD)分层存储
- 空间轴:按地理坐标(纬度/经度)建立网格目录
- 业务轴:添加内容类型(视频/直播/UGC)标签
技术实现:
图片来源于网络,如有侵权联系删除
- 使用Elasticsearch构建时空索引
- 采用RabbitMQ实现目录同步
- 每日更新目录快照(保留30天历史)
挑战与应对方案 5.1 安全风险防控
- 双因素认证(MFA)实施率需达100%
- 目录继承权限模型(如:/common/所有员工可读)
- 定期审计策略(建议每月执行一次目录权限扫描)
2 性能瓶颈突破
- 分片存储优化:将大对象拆分为≤4GB的子对象
- 缓存策略:热点对象缓存命中率目标≥95%
- 分布式索引:采用Sharding技术将索引拆分为10-20个副本
3 合规性保障
- GDPR数据目录:建立数据生命周期追踪系统
- 等保2.0合规:关键数据目录加密存储(AES-256)
- 等保三级:目录访问日志留存≥180天
未来演进趋势 6.1 智能目录系统
- 基于AI的目录自优化:自动识别冷热数据并调整存储策略
- 自然语言检索:支持"2023年1月上海区域所有销售数据"类查询
- 自动标签生成:通过OCR识别文件内容自动打标签
2 元宇宙应用
- 三维目录空间:在Decentraland等元宇宙平台构建可交互目录
- 数字孪生目录:实时同步物理世界与数字孪生模型的存储结构
- NFT目录管理:为每个NFT对象建立区块链+IPFS双存证目录
3 量子存储集成
- 量子安全目录:采用抗量子密码算法(如CRYSTALS-Kyber)
- 量子存储分区:为量子数据建立专用目录隔离区
- 量子纠删码目录:实现9-11码级数据冗余存储
总结与展望 对象存储目录作为数据管理的核心枢纽,正在经历从机械式管理向智能治理的范式转变,通过合理的目录设计,企业可实现:
- 存储成本降低40-60%
- 查询效率提升5-10倍
- 合规审计成本减少70%
随着AI大模型与量子计算技术的突破,目录系统将进化为具备自主决策能力的"数据管家",建议企业建立目录治理专项小组,制定包含架构设计、安全策略、性能调优的完整解决方案,为数字化转型构建坚实的数据基础设施。
(注:本文数据来源于Gartner 2023年对象存储调研报告、AWS re:Invent 2023技术白皮书及多家头部企业内部技术文档)
本文链接:https://zhitaoyun.cn/2207935.html
发表评论